Inspectors have visited Chipotle Mexican Grill four times, with records going back to 2023. The latest inspection on file is from Mar 19, 2026. A low risk rating suggests inspectors haven't found much to be concerned about lately.

Recent inspections have turned up roughly the same number of issues each time, hovering near three violations per visit.

The most common issue across all inspections has been “non-food contact surface or equipment made of unacceptable material”, showing up three times.

Chipotle Mexican Grill's latest score of 90 sits above the Manhattan average of 77. There isn't much in the file that would give a customer pause.
